A few things I wish someone had said earlier
The drive is gone the minute you pull in. A bad store does not become a good one because you linger. The live comparison is the next hour here versus the next hour listing what is already in the trunk.
An item costs cash and a listing slot. I budget about twenty minutes to photograph and post one thing. Your number will differ. Count it or you will keep buying work for your future self.
The trip is not over in the car park. If sourcing and listing are not on the same calendar line, the pile grows. Building a route is mostly about that, plus cutting the stop you visit out of habit. Thrift vs bins vs estate sales is for the week you are short on time, or cash, or floor space.
